On Thu, 10 Sep 2020 01:58:09 GMT, Valerie Peng <valeriep at openjdk.org> wrote:
> Could someone please help review this RFE?
>
> Enhance default JDK providers except SunPKCS11 with signatures using SHA-3 family of digests. SunPKCS11 provider will
> be updated separately (JDK-8242332).
> This changes covers SUN, SunRsaSign, and SunEC providers. Changes are straightforward, just add SHA-3 digests to
> various signature algorithms.

src/java.base/share/classes/sun/security/rsa/RSAPSSSignature.java line 279:
> 277: if (key != null) {
> 278: try {
> 279: int hLen = DIGEST_LENGTHS.get(KnownOIDs.findMatch(digestAlgo));
Is it possible the disgestAlgo unknown, and result in NullPointerException while casting null to int? I think it is
safe to check the existence as you did in line 218-213.
